(CEPU) reported fourth-quarter 2024 earnings per share of -21.87, a dramatic miss against the consensus estimate of 34.12, resulting in a negative surprise of -164.09. The company did not disclose revenue figures for the period. Following the announcement, CEPU’s American Depositary Shares declined by 3.87%, reflecting investor disappointment over the earnings shortfall. The steep loss likely reflects ongoing macroeconomic challenges in Argentina, including currency devaluation and inflationary pressures that have weighed on operating results.

The significant EPS miss underscores the severe operational and financial pressures facing Central Puerto in the fourth quarter. While the company did not provide specific revenue or segment breakdowns, management commentary previously pointed to adverse conditions in Argentina’s regulated energy market. The reported loss of -21.87 per share — a swing from analysts’ expectations of a profit of 34.12 — suggests that currency depreciation and rising input costs may have eroded margins. Argentine utilities face a complex pricing environment, with government-imposed tariffs frequently lagging behind inflation. Additionally, the company’s generation mix and exposure to seasonal demand patterns may have contributed to the unexpected loss. Investors may also be reacting to potential impairments, provisions for tax changes, or one-time charges that could have been taken during the quarter. Without explicit revenue data, the magnitude of the earnings miss points to a sharp deterioration in profitability relative to the prior year’s comparable quarter.

Looking ahead, Central Puerto’s management may focus on deleveraging and cost controls to navigate the difficult environment. The company might pursue tariff renegotiations or seek alternative revenue streams, such as expanding into renewable energy projects or optimizing its thermal generation fleet. However, risks remain elevated: Argentina’s volatile peso, persistent inflation above 100%, and potential regulatory shifts could continue to pressure earnings. Management has not issued official guidance for fiscal 2025, but the sharp Q4 miss raises questions about the sustainability of dividend distributions and the pace of capital expenditure. The company may also face currency translation losses on its U.S.-listed ADRs, as the peso remains under pressure. In the near term, Central Puerto’s ability to generate positive earnings will depend on the speed of tariff adjustments and stabilization of the macroeconomy. Investors should monitor any announcements regarding debt restructuring or changes to the company’s hedging strategies that may mitigate future volatility.

The stock’s 3.87% decline following the earnings release reflects a cautious market reaction, although the drop may have been limited by the low liquidity of CEPU’s ADRs. Analysts covering the stock are likely to revise their estimates downward significantly given the magnitude of the miss. Some may flag the potential for further downside if macroeconomic conditions in Argentina do not improve. The lack of revenue disclosure also complicates fundamental analysis, as it prevents a clear assessment of operating leverage or pricing trends. Looking ahead, key catalysts for the stock could include any positive news on tariff adjustments, a new government energy plan, or a stabilization of the peso. However, given the high uncertainty, investors may demand a wider margin of safety before re-entering the stock. What to watch next: the company’s first-quarter 2025 operational update, any regulatory changes regarding energy subsidies, and the trajectory of Argentine inflation.
